Specimen for fracture mechanics tests
Definition of terms
In the context of the Wiki-lexicon "Polymer Testing & Diagnostics", the term test specimen is used uniformly in connection with mechanical and fracture mechanics testing. Test specimens often have component-like or component-matched shapes and are specified and standardized in their dimensions in standards. The terms 'test piece' or 'test samples' are not used in the articles.
Specimen for fracture mechanics tests
- 3PB Specimen (see SENB-Specimen)
- 4 ENF-Specimen (Four end-notched flexure specimen)
- Arc-shaped-specimen (see C-shaped Specimen)
- Arcan-Specimen
- C-shaped Test Specimen
- CLS-Specimen (Crack-lap shear specimen)
- CT-Specimen (Compact tension specimen)
- CTS-Specimen (Compact tension shear specimen)
- DCB-Specimen (Double cantilever beam specimen)
- DENT-Specimen (Double edge-notched tension specimen)
- Three-point bend test specimen (see SENB-Specimen)
- ELS-Specimen (End loaded split specimen)
- ENF-Specimen (End notched flexure specimen)
- FRMM-Specimen (Fixed-ratio mixed mode specimen)
- MMB-Specimen (Mixed-mode bend specimen)
- Pure Shear-Specimen
- RCT-Specimen (Round-compact tension specimen)
- RDE-Specimen (Reduce-dynamic effects specimen)
- SCB-Specimen (Split-cantilever beam specimen)
- SENB-Specimen (Single-edge-notched bend specimen)
- SENT-Specimen (Single-edge-notched tension specimen)
- TDCB-Specimen (Tapered-double-cantilever beam specimen)
